AI Technical Summary

Technical Problem

Conventional clothing with light-emitting elements, such as LEDs, suffers from poor visibility and risk of damage due to moisture exposure, particularly in rain or sweat.

Method used

An upper garment equipped with a luminescent sheet, featuring a flexible substrate and light-emitting elements, is designed with a water-repellent fabric and transparent resin sheet configuration that allows the luminescent sheet to be seen through and protected from moisture, using a first and second water-repellent fabric with openings and a transparent resin sheet to enhance visibility and prevent damage.

Benefits of technology

The design provides high visibility and protects the luminescent sheet from moisture, preventing damage and ensuring effective operation.

[Technical Field]

[0001] The present invention relates to an upper garment equipped with a luminescent sheet. [Background technology]

[0002] Conventionally, clothing equipped with light-emitting elements such as LED (light-emitting diode) elements and EL (electroluminescence) elements has been known. For example, Patent Document 1 describes safety clothing equipped with a clothing body and a light-emitting component having a self-illuminating body, in which an LED is used as the self-illuminating element, and the LED is arranged and held in a holding member together with a flexible substrate. Furthermore, Patent Document 2 describes a costume or the like in which a light-emitting module consisting of a plurality of light-emitting elements or a light-emitting tape in which these light-emitting elements are connected in series is arranged on the clothing so as to be visible from the outside, in which an LED is used as the light-emitting element, and the light-emitting module is detachably attached to a storage section formed in the clothing with a covering material that covers the light-emitting module but allows light to pass through. [Prior art documents] [Patent documents]

[0003] [Patent Document 1] Japanese Patent Application Laid-Open No. 2011-84838 [Patent Document 2] Japanese Patent Application Laid-Open No. 2016-183443 Summary of the Invention [Problem to be solved by the invention]

[0004] However, Patent Document 1 describes that a mesh made of cloth material is good as a material for the holding member, while Patent Document 2 describes that the covering material that forms the storage section is a mesh fabric with a mesh-like structure, and both of these methods result in poor visibility of light-emitting elements such as LEDs, and there is a risk that the light-emitting elements such as LEDs may get wet in the rain or other sources and be damaged.

[0005] In order to solve the above-mentioned conventional problems, the present invention provides an upper garment equipped with a luminescent sheet, which has high visibility and can reduce damage to the luminescent sheet caused by moisture such as rain and sweat. [Means for solving the problem]

[0006] The present invention is an upper garment including a front body and a back body, the upper garment being provided with a light-emitting sheet composed of a flexible substrate and a plurality of light-emitting elements arranged on the flexible substrate, the light-emitting sheet being detachably stored in a light-emitting sheet storage section, the light-emitting sheet storage section being made up of a first water-repellent fabric, a transparent resin sheet arranged on the front side of the first water-repellent fabric so as to cover the first water-repellent fabric, and a second water-repellent fabric arranged on the front side of the transparent resin sheet so as to cover the peripheral edge of the transparent resin, and both ends in the width direction of the first water-repellent fabric are The first water-repellent fabric is joined to both widthwise ends of the transparent resin sheet over its entire length, and at least one longitudinal end of the first water-repellent fabric is not joined to at least one longitudinal end of the transparent resin sheet, so that an opening is formed between at least one longitudinal end of the first water-repellent fabric and at least one longitudinal end of the transparent resin sheet, and the peripheral edge of the front side of the transparent resin sheet is joined to the second water-repellent fabric, and the luminescent sheet can be seen through parts of the transparent resin sheet other than the peripheral edge. [0009] The present inventors conducted extensive research to solve the above-mentioned problems of the related art, and as a result, they discovered that an upper garment including a front body and a back body and equipped with a luminescent sheet has both widthwise ends of a first water-repellent fabric joined to both widthwise ends of a transparent resin sheet arranged on the front side of the first water-repellent fabric over the entire length, at least one longitudinal end of the first water-repellent fabric not joined to at least one longitudinal end of the transparent resin sheet, thereby forming an opening between at least one longitudinal end of the first water-repellent fabric and at least one longitudinal end of the transparent resin sheet, and a luminescent sheet storage section configured by joining a second water-repellent fabric to the peripheral edge of the front side of the transparent resin sheet, and the luminescent sheet is detachably stored in the luminescent sheet storage section through the opening so that it is visible through a part other than the peripheral edge of the transparent resin sheet, thereby improving visibility of the luminescent sheet and preventing the luminescent sheet from getting wet with rain or sweat, thereby suppressing damage to the luminescent sheet from moisture such as rain or sweat.

[0010] In this specification, the back side means the side closer to the wearer's body, the front side means the side farther from the wearer's body, and the width direction means the direction perpendicular to the longitudinal direction.

[0011] The water-repellent fabrics used for the first and second water-repellent fabrics are not particularly limited, and may be any fabric that has water repellency. For example, a water-repellent fabric in which one surface has been water-repellent-treated, specifically coated with a water-repellent treatment agent, can be used. From the viewpoint of water repellency, woven fabrics are preferred. Examples of woven fabrics include plain weave, twill weave, satin weave, variegated plain weave, variegated twill weave, variegated satin weave, patterned weave, single-layer weave, double weave, multi-layer weave, warp pile weave, weft pile weave, and leno weave. The water-repellent fabric has a mass per unit area (basis weight) of 160 to 340 g / m 2 is preferably in the range of 180 to 280 g / m2 Within this range, there are advantages in that durability is good and waterproofness is high. Examples of the water repellent treatment agent include fluorine-based water repellents and silicone-based water repellents. The water repellent fabric may be a two-layer fabric or a three-layer fabric. More specifically, commercially available rainwear fabrics, windbreaker fabrics, etc. may be used as the water repellent fabric.

[0014] The air permeability of the water-repellent fabric measured according to JIS L 1096A method (Fragile method) is 10 cm 3 / cm 2 ·s or less is preferable, and 6m 3 / cm 2 It is more preferable that the air permeability is 0.5 s or less. With this air permeability, the waterproof property is excellent and the material is effectively prevented from getting wet by rain or sweat.

[0015] The fibers constituting the water-repellent fabric or clothing fabric are not particularly limited, and examples thereof include polyester fibers such as polyethylene terephthalate, polytrimethylene terephthalate, and polybutylene terephthalate, polyurethane fibers, polyamide fibers, acetate fibers, cotton fibers, rayon fibers, ethylene vinyl alcohol fibers, and nylon fibers.

[0016] The resin constituting the transparent resin sheet is not particularly limited, but examples thereof include polyurethane resin, acrylic resin, polycarbonate resin, acrylonitrile-styrene copolymer resin, acrylonitrile-butadiene-styrene copolymer resin, polyester resin, fluorine-based resin, polyvinyl chloride resin, polypropylene resin, polystyrene resin, polysulfone resin, epoxy resin, phenolic resin, unsaturated polyester resin, polyimide resin, etc. From the viewpoint of improving the visibility of the light-emitting sheet, the transparent resin sheet preferably has a total light transmittance of 80% or more in the wavelength range of 380 to 830 nm, more preferably 85% or more, and even more preferably 90% or more.

[0017] In the light-emitting sheet storage section, the first water-repellent fabric and the transparent resin sheet can be bonded together using an adhesive. The adhesive is not particularly limited, but is preferably a hot-melt adhesive. The hot-melt adhesive is not particularly limited, and examples thereof include sheet types (film types), nonwoven fabric types, and liquid types. The hot-melt resin constituting the hot-melt adhesive is not particularly limited, and examples thereof include polyurethane resin, acrylic resin, and silicone resin.

[0021] The shape and size of the luminescent sheet storage section are not particularly limited and may be set appropriately depending on the shape and size of the luminescent sheet, etc. The area of ​​the luminescent sheet storage section is not particularly limited as long as it is larger than the area of ​​the luminescent sheet, but is preferably 5 to 20% larger, for example, from the viewpoint of the storage and handling of the luminescent sheet, etc.

[0022] The width of the joint between the transparent resin sheet and the first water-repellent fabric, and the joint between the transparent resin sheet and the second water-repellent fabric is not particularly limited, but from the standpoint of bonding strength and durability, it is preferably 5 to 25 mm, more preferably 10 to 20 mm, and even more preferably 10 to 15 mm.

[0023] The light-emitting sheet is not particularly limited, and can be appropriately made up of a flexible substrate and a plurality of light-emitting elements arranged on the flexible substrate. The light-emitting elements of the flexible substrate are not particularly limited as long as they are self-luminous, and examples thereof include LED elements and organic EL elements. The flexible substrate can be appropriately made up of a resin substrate that can be bent in one direction. A commercially available product can also be used as the light-emitting sheet.

[0024] The light-emitting sheet may be of any of a rechargeable type, a wireless type, a remote control type, and the like. In the case of a remote control type, the light-emitting pattern of the light-emitting elements in the light-emitting sheet can be controlled by a remote control to determine the type of display object, such as the desired characters or figures, and the timing at which these display objects are displayed. Specifically, the speed and direction of the movement of the characters or other display objects can be determined by the timing. For example, characters such as "Safety First," "Zero Work Accidents," and "Guide" can be displayed in a flowing manner in the vertical or horizontal direction. Alternatively, different characters such as "Safety First," "Zero Work Accidents," and "Guide" can be displayed at predetermined time intervals. [0036] The luminescent sheet 6 includes a first luminescent sheet 6a and a second luminescent sheet 6b, the first luminescent sheet 6a being arranged on the front body 2 and removably stored in a luminescent sheet storage section 9a, and the second luminescent sheet 6b being arranged on the back body 3 and removably stored in a luminescent sheet storage section 9b.

[0037] The first light-emitting sheet 6a and the second light-emitting sheet 6b are both composed of a flexible substrate 10 and a plurality of light-emitting elements 11 arranged on the flexible substrate. The flexible substrate 10 is a strip-shaped resin substrate, and the light-emitting elements 11 are arranged in a plurality of rows along both the longitudinal and width directions of the flexible substrate 10.

[0038] Each of the light-emitting sheet storage sections 9a and 9b is composed of a first water-repellent fabric 12, a transparent resin sheet 13 arranged on the front side of the first water-repellent fabric 12 so as to cover the first water-repellent fabric, and a second water-repellent fabric 14 arranged on the front side of the transparent resin sheet 13 so as to cover the peripheral edge of the transparent resin. Both widthwise ends of the first water-repellent fabric 12 are bonded to both widthwise ends of the transparent resin sheet 13 over their entire lengths with hot melt adhesive 15, one longitudinal end of the first water-repellent fabric 12 is not bonded to one longitudinal end of the transparent resin sheet 13, and the other longitudinal end of the first water-repellent fabric 12 is partially bonded to the other longitudinal end of the transparent resin sheet 13 with hot melt adhesive 15 in a portion other than the central portion. As a result, openings are formed between both longitudinal ends of the first water-repellent fabric 12 and both longitudinal ends of the transparent resin sheet 13, allowing the luminescent sheet 6 to be detachably stored in the luminescent sheet storage compartment. Furthermore, wiring, which will be described later, can be passed through the openings and connected to the connectors of the luminescent sheet. The width of the joint (hot melt adhesive 15) between the first water-repellent fabric 12 and the transparent resin sheet 13 may be 5 to 25 mm. The peripheral edge of the front side of the transparent resin sheet 13 and the second water-repellent fabric 14 are joined with a hot melt adhesive 16. The width of the joint (hot melt adhesive 16) between the transparent resin sheet 13 and the second water-repellent fabric 14 may be 5 to 25 mm.

[0072] In the examples, the following fabrics, transparent resin sheets, and hot melt adhesives were used. Upper garment fabric: 100% polyester multifilament (48 filaments, 84 dtex total), fabric structure: mesh, warp density 32 threads / inch, weft density 44 threads / inch, basis weight 140 g / m 2 Fabric for the first water-repellent fabric and the second water-repellent fabric: 100% polyester multifilament (72 filaments, total fineness 75 dtex), weave: taffeta, warp density 163 threads / inch, weft density 94 threads / inch, basis weight 90 g / m 2 Transparent resin sheet: Polyurethane resin sheet, total light transmittance in the wavelength range of 380-830nm: 85% Hot melt adhesive: Polyurethane hot melt adhesive

[0073] In the examples, the following luminescent sheet, power supply device for the luminescent sheet, and control device unit were used. Luminous sheet: FASTECX Corporation, original Power supply for luminous sheet: Owltech, OWL-LPB20001 Control unit: PRM Corporation, original

[0074] Example 1 Using the above-mentioned fabric, luminescent sheet, transparent resin sheet, hot melt adhesive, luminescent sheet power supply device, and control device unit, an upper garment (side-opening vest) equipped with a removable luminescent sheet storage compartment according to embodiment 2, as shown in Figures 6 to 10, was produced. The width of the joint between the first water-repellent fabric 12 and the transparent resin sheet 13 was 10 mm. The width of the joint between the transparent resin sheet 13 and the second water-repellent fabric 14 was 10 mm.

[0075] Example 2 Using the above-mentioned fabric, luminescent sheet, transparent resin sheet, hot melt adhesive, luminescent sheet power supply device, and control device unit, an upper garment (blouson) equipped with an integrated luminescent sheet storage section according to embodiment 4 shown in Figures 19 and 20 was produced. The width of the joint between the first water-repellent fabric 12 and the transparent resin sheet 13 was 10 mm. The width of the joint between the transparent resin sheet 13 and the second water-repellent fabric 14 was 10 mm.

[0076] (wearing test) The side-opening vest of Example 1 was worn over work clothes, and power was supplied from the luminescent sheet power supply device 8 to the first luminescent sheet 6a and the second luminescent sheet 6b. The luminescent patterns of the first luminescent sheet 6a and the second luminescent sheet 6b were controlled by the control device of the control device unit 7, and characters could be displayed in different luminescent patterns on each of the first luminescent sheet 6a and the second luminescent sheet 6b. It was also confirmed that storing the luminescent sheets in the luminescent sheet storage section could prevent them from getting wet by sweat or rain. Wearing the blouson of Example 2, power was supplied from the luminescent sheet power supply device 8 to the left and right first luminescent sheets 6a and second luminescent sheets 6b, and the luminescent patterns of the left and right first luminescent sheets 6a and second luminescent sheets 6b were controlled by the control device of the control device unit 7, and characters could be displayed with different luminescent patterns on each of the left and right first luminescent sheets 6a and second luminescent sheets 6b. It was also confirmed that storing the luminescent sheets in the luminescent sheet storage section could prevent them from getting wet by sweat or rain.
